Overview of the Instant Pot Vortex Plus and Ninja Crispi Pro
The Instant Pot Vortex Plus is priced at $139.99, while the Ninja Crispi Pro comes in at $299.99, making the Instant Pot about 53% cheaper. Both appliances are designed for air frying and offer unique features to enhance your cooking experience. The Instant Pot Vortex Plus is a versatile 6-in-1 air fryer, while the Ninja Crispi Pro boasts a modular glass design with an impressive capacity and advanced cooking functions.
Cooking Functions Comparison
The Instant Pot Vortex Plus provides six cooking functions including air fry, roast, broil, bake, reheat, and dehydrate, allowing for a wide range of culinary options. This versatility is particularly beneficial for users looking to prepare various dishes without needing multiple appliances. In contrast, the Ninja Crispi Pro also offers six customizable functions—Max Crisp, Air Fry, Bake/Proof, Roast, Recrisp, and Dehydrate—catering to different cooking styles. Both appliances are well-equipped for a variety of cooking tasks, but the Instant Pot emphasizes ease of use with its touchscreen controls.
Capacity and Design
The Instant Pot Vortex Plus features a 6-quart capacity, making it suitable for preparing meals for families or gatherings. On the other hand, the Ninja Crispi Pro comes with both 6-quart and 2.5-quart glass containers, providing more versatility for different meal sizes. This modular system allows you to adapt the appliance for either larger meals or smaller snacks, which can be a significant advantage for those who frequently host gatherings. The glass design of the Ninja Crispi Pro is not only aesthetically pleasing but also practical, as it allows users to monitor their food without opening the lid.
Power and Performance
The Instant Pot Vortex Plus operates at 1700 watts, delivering efficient cooking performance while using 95% less oil than traditional frying methods. This feature is particularly appealing to health-conscious users looking to reduce fat intake. In comparison, the Ninja Crispi Pro is slightly more powerful at 1800 watts, which allows it to cook dishes more quickly and can handle larger portions, such as a 7.5-pound chicken. The additional power of the Ninja may contribute to faster cooking times, making it a worthy consideration for those who prioritize efficiency in the kitchen.
Ease of Cleaning
Cleaning up after cooking can be a hassle, but both air fryers are designed with user convenience in mind. The Instant Pot Vortex Plus offers dishwasher-safe cooking baskets and trays, making cleanup straightforward and quick. The Ninja Crispi Pro also features dishwasher-safe glassware and components, plus snap-lock lids that keep meals fresh. However, the glass material used in the Ninja Crispi Pro may require more careful handling compared to the stainless steel of the Instant Pot. Users who prefer the robustness of stainless steel may lean towards the Instant Pot for its durability.
Odor Management
The Instant Pot Vortex Plus comes equipped with built-in OdorErase air filters, designed to eliminate cooking odors effectively. This feature is especially beneficial for users who may be sensitive to smells or who live in smaller spaces where odors can linger. On the other hand, the Ninja Crispi Pro does not mention any specific odor management technology, which could be a deciding factor for those who prioritize odor control in their cooking experience.
Cooking Capacity and Serving Size
With its 6-quart capacity, the Instant Pot Vortex Plus is ideal for families, accommodating up to six portions in a single cooking session. In contrast, the Ninja Crispi Pro's modular design allows for flexibility in serving size—its 6-quart container is perfect for larger meals, while the 2.5-quart container is suited for smaller quantities or side dishes. This dual-capacity feature of the Ninja Crispi Pro can be particularly advantageous for users who often cook for varying numbers of guests or prefer to prep smaller meals without cluttering the kitchen.
